#8c4ec4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8c4ec4 is composed of 54.9% red, 30.6%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.6% cyan, 60.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 271.5 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 53.7%. #8c4ec4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9cff with #190089.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

Shades and Tints of #8c4ec4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a050e is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#8c4ec4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#89848e is the less saturated color, while #8f18fa is the most saturated one.
